Bold Floral Dresses + Soft Romantic Bridal Makeup Looks
Voluminous roses. Crocheted blooms. Layered petals floating off the fabric. These dresses are hyper-romantic and textural, often photographed best in natural light.
Makeup to Match:
Go for soft-focus radiance.
Skin: Choose a luminous foundation with medium coverage, then press a dewy cream highlighter onto the cheekbones.
Eyes: Stick to petal-inspired shades, soft rose, dusty mauve, taupe. Blend well to avoid harsh edges.
Lips: Opt for a sheer berry stain or glossy pink to echo the romantic energy.
Tip: Bring blotting papers instead of powder. You want glow, not chalkiness, against all that texture.

Minimalist Slip Dresses + Clean, Modern Bridal Makeup
Minimal dresses rely on impeccable tailoring. They’re understated but deeply elegant, think satin, silk, and liquid-like fabrics.
Makeup to Match:
Let simplicity shine with clean, elevated beauty.
Skin: A matte-satin finish creates balance with shiny fabrics.
Eyes: Neutral matte shadows (taupe, soft brown) paired with a tightlined upper lash line.
Brows: Fluffy, structured brows keep the look modern.
Lips: A soft nude satin lipstick keeps everything refined.
Pro Tip: A slip dress takes on a different personality at night. Add a smoky chocolate liner for evening photos.

Bridal Gowns with Bows + Playful Bridal Beauty Enhancements
Whether micro bows trailing down a corset or one giant sculptural bow, this trend is sweet, feminine, and fun.
Makeup to Match:
Reflect the playful energy without going costume-y.
Skin: Fresh + hydrated.
Eyes: Light shimmer on the lids, wispy lashes, and a soft wing.
Cheeks: A delicate blush drape technique (temples down toward the cheekbones) adds youthful lift.
Lips: A classic creamy pink or even a bold cherry for contrast.
Tip: If the gown has extremely large bow details, keep the makeup balanced to avoid overwhelming your face in photos.

Sheer Dresses & Illusion Fabrics + High-Definition Wedding Makeup
As transparency increases, polish becomes essential. These gowns show more skin and often rely on delicate lace or architectural cut-outs.
Makeup to Match:
Think high-definition beauty, smooth, refined, and intentional.
Skin: Buildable matte foundation + pinpoint concealing.
Highlight: Subtle and strategic (upper cheekbone only).
Eyes: Soft metallics like champagne or bronze.
Lips: Creamy nude or rose.
Tip: Avoid glitter. Flash photography and glitter rarely get along.

Liquid Fabric Gowns + Dramatic Wedding Makeup Looks
Silk, satin, and liquid organza are dominating 2026 bridal collections. These gowns shimmer and flow with every step, elegant, sensual, and effortlessly luxurious.
Makeup to Match:
Go bold, but keep it sophisticated.
Eyes: Smoky bronze, plum, or espresso tones to add depth.
Skin: Matte, sculpted, with soft contouring to contrast the shine of the fabric.
Lips: Deep berry, brick, or muted crimson for a rich, luxe finish.
Pro Tip: Use a setting spray with a velvety finish, liquid fabrics reflect light, so a balanced matte glow in makeup photographs best.

Drop-Waist Dresses + Soft Vintage-Inspired Bridal Makeup
These silhouettes elongate the torso and nod to the 1920s–1930s while still looking contemporary.
Makeup to Match:
Lean into a soft-vintage aesthetic without feeling dated.
Eyes: Taupe or sepia shadows, subtly smoked.
Brows: Defined, brushed-up arches (avoid thin brows, keep it modern!).
Lips: A wine-stained or rosewood lip adds depth.
Tip: A drop-waist gown pairs beautifully with a slightly undone hair texture, think gentle waves or soft glam.

Bridal Suits, Jumpsuits & Separates + Empowering Editorial Bridal Makeup
These looks are powerful and unfussy. They’re bold. Confident. Fashion-forward.
Makeup to Match:
Soft makeup works beautifully against sharp tailoring.
Skin: Velvet finish with light contouring.
Eyes: Winged liner or clean monochrome eyeshadow.
Lips: A bold matte red is perfection, cinematic and empowering.
Tip: Suits photograph best with sleek hairstyles, low buns, ponytails, or polished waves.
